How they compare
Paraguay currently reports 56.32 against 55.94 in Malta, a difference of 0.38.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Malta ahead.
Malta ranks 28th and Paraguay ranks 27th of 188 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Malta averaged higher in 1 and Paraguay in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Malta | Paragu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 63.34 | 62.13 | 1.21 | Malta |
| 2000s | 56.47 | 60.26 | 3.79 | Paraguay |
| 2010s | 52.62 | 57.48 | 4.87 | Paraguay |
| 2020s | 54.5 | 56.98 | 2.48 | Paraguay |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
